  1. I used to worry the same about my Supra - it was explained to me that these cars have such large exhausts that the condensation created inside them can take upto 300 miles to dry out completely when just pottering around.

    The suggest test was to run the car fairly hard for 40 miles or so up the motorway, stop (not on the motorway), wait 5 mins start car again, and shouldn't see any steam...
